Industrial Engineering & Impact Framework
R&D Methodology: Scalable Sustainability
Our R&D framework aligns technical precision with the 2030 Agenda to reshape infrastructure systems. Prioritizing SDGs 11, 12, and 13, SWEGHA pioneers a circular transition via our Water-Saving Unwashed Protocol. By eliminating manufacturing wastewater, we provide a blueprint for converting complex waste streams into high-performance structural materials.
Mechatronics for Climate-Ready Infrastructure
The SWEGHA pilot line utilizes advanced hydraulics and precision servos for operational resilience. This infrastructure facilitates fast-tracked validation of structural composites for high-efficiency manufacturing. It serves as a scalable model for industrial entities to deploy climate-aligned production hubs
1. Material Integrity
We ensure structural stability through thermal mapping. This involves advanced research in polymer matrix bonding.
2. Health & Safety
Our processes confirm near-zero VOC emissions. This framework satisfies strict European safety and odor standards for public, residential, and commercial indoor environments.
3. Resilience Engineering
We execute rigorous fire-load testing. Our composites are verified to exceed urban infrastructure safety codes.
4. Modular Infrastructure
Our engineers design precision interlocking systems. These allow for rapid, durable, and safe urban installations.
5. Sequestration & Performance Lifecycle
We validate UV resistance and load capacity while ensuring permanent microplastic sequestration. This protocol guarantees that reclaimed materials deliver long-term circularity and structural safety under peak traffic.

Continuous Innovation Pipeline
Research & Technical Updates
Driving structural circularity through rigorous engineering validation and industrial scalability protocols, aligned with European green transition directives.
Protocol Validation
Advanced lab validation models target our Water-Saving Unwashed Protocol. Our ongoing testing matrix evaluates the permanent sequestration of diverse post-consumer polymers without industrial wastewater discharge to satisfy EU circularity thresholds.
Pilot Line Engineering
Systematic modeling of the hydraulic press and precision servo systems is underway. This engineering optimization establishes high-tolerance parameters for structural components destined for heavy-traffic infrastructure and built environments.
Regional Site Assessment
Feasibility studies of West African material streams analyze localized material conversion suitability. Preliminary matrix assessments for future deployment hubs are underway to map out scalable, SDG-aligned recovery models.
